The coastal environment accelerates wear on garage door components. Salt air is tough on springs, cables, and metal tracks. We see rust and corrosion here more than we do in inland cities. Springs that might last 10,000 cycles in drier climates often give out earlier near the ocean. Rollers get stiff, cables fray faster, and opener chains need more frequent lubrication.

Our Spring replacement service is our most requested call in Huntington Beach. Torsion springs typically last 7 to 9 years, not the 10 that some installers claim. When one breaks, we replace both (the second one is close behind). We carry springs for single, double, and oversized doors on every truck.

Opener installation is another specialty. We install LiftMaster, Chamberlain, and Genie models depending on your door weight and usage needs. Belt drives are quieter for homes with bedrooms above the garage. Chain drives hold up better in high-salt environments. We'll walk you through the options without upselling you on features you don't need.

Cable and roller repair keeps doors running smoothly. Frayed cables are a safety issue. We replace them before they snap and cause panel damage. Worn rollers create that grinding noise you hear every morning. New nylon rollers make a noticeable difference, especially in Seacliff and Huntington Harbour where homes are close together.

Full door replacement becomes necessary when panels are dented beyond repair or when the door no longer fits properly. We measure carefully and source doors that match your home's style. Insulated doors make sense if your garage shares a wall with living space or if you use it as a workshop.

How much does spring replacement cost in Huntington Beach?

Standard torsion spring replacement for a two-car garage typically runs $200 to $300 depending on spring size and door weight. That includes both springs, labor, and warranty. Custom or oversized doors cost more. You can see our full FAQ for more pricing details.
